need to know before you start your modding adventure.
If you don't understand some terminology in this guide, don't be afraid to come back here:
- Mod Manager - by mod manager we always refer to ME3Tweaks Mod Manager. We use this tool to install content mods. You can't use Vortex to install mods in Mass Effect Legendary Edition!!!
- M3 - abbreviation of ME3Tweaks Mod Manager
- MEM - abbreviation of Mass Effect Modder; we use this tool to install texture
- OT - Original Trilogy
- LE - Legendary Edition
- MELE - Mass Effect Legendary Edition
- Content mod - a type of mod that is always installed with ME3Tweaks Mod Manager
- Texture mod - a type of mod that is installed with Mass Effect Modder. It only includes texture files
- Merge mod - a type of mod similar to a content mod. Merge Mods are always installed with ME3Tweaks Mod Manager
- LE1 / LE2 / LE3 - Original Trilogy games were called ME1/ME2/ME3; Legendary Edition games are called LE1/LE2/LE3
- Batch Install Group (aka Mod Collection) - a preselected list of mods that can be installed in your game automatically. In Mass Effect Modding community we always use ME3Tweaks Mod Manager to install them
- Batch Mod Installer - a Mod Manager tool that we use to use to install Batch Install Groups
- Vanilla - a game to which no mods have been applied to

- Download the latest ME3Tweaks Mod Manager (aka M3; for the purpose of this guide I will refer to it as M3 or Mod Manager). Always download the latest version available
- I highly recommend to backup game folder with mod manager. M3 allows its users to backup game folder, so that it can be used to quickly restore Legendary Edition to unmodified state. It takes around three minutes to create a backup if your game is installed on an SSD. The downside is that you must have ~110GB of free space on your drive. The upside is that if your game breaks, you can quickly restore it to default, unmodified state

- In M3 click on Backup & Restore
- Click on Backup if you want to backup your game (or Restore if you want to restore it to unmodified state)
- Select a game that you want to backup, then click on Backup
- At this point you will be asked where to save your backup to.
Personally, I go to ...\Documents\, right-click here and create a new folder called LE1 - Backup. I then use this folder to backup my Mass Effect 1. Additionally I create LE2 - Backup folder to backup Mass Effect 2 and LE3 - Backup folder to backup Mass Effect 3



- Download mods by clicking on Download with Mod Manager, or download them manually and then drag&drop them into mod manager
- When you download/drag&drop mod into mod manager, a new window will appear. Always click on Import Mods
- Quick Tip: you can drag&drop multiple mods into Mod Manager at ONCE
- To install any content mod: select a mod and then click on Apply mod in the bottom right corner
- To uninstall a content mod: click on Manage target, then click on Delete next to a mod that you want to uninstall




Batch Mod Installer is an AUTO-INSTALLER ONLY!!! It does NOT DOWNLOAD any mods.
You must download them yourself (see instructions below)
To make installing content mods listed in this guide much easier and to limit the risk of an user error, I shared my LE1, LE2 & LE3 Install Groups. You can still however, install mods manually if you like.

- To use any MELE mod collection, you must download all mods through Batch Mod Installer, NOT directly from a mod page (refer to the image below):

- Clothing mods are not included in my LE1 Mod Collection (for now). You will have to manually apply one clothing mod of your choosing to your game after installing my LE1 Mod Collection
- Texture mods must are not included in any of my mod collections. You can either install them with Mod Manager or with Mass Effect Modder (the latter is the recommended method)

- Download any of my mod collections by clicking on Download with Mod Manager (just like you would download any content mod)
- Start Mod Manager, click on Mod Management, then click on Batch Mod Installer. Select any Install Group
- Download mods listed in Install Groups through Batch Mod Installer. This way you will always download the correct mod version. Besides, this is the only way to download now deleted mods!
- When you are ready click on Install this group in the bottom right corner
- Quick Tip: My Install Groups come configured already. If you wish to customize mods yourself when installing them, refer to my guide to select proper compatibility patches

- After your texture mods are downloaded, please extract them using WinRAR (or 7-Zip). In extracted mod folders you should be looking for files that have .mem extension. Files with this extension are considered texture mods
- In mod manager click on Tools, then click on Mass Effect Modder (for Legendary Edition). This is a program we currently use to install texture mods in Mass Effect Legendary Edition. You can also download it directly from here
- After you start Mass Effect Modder click on Texture Modding under Mass Effect, then click on Install Texture Mods
- Click on Add to list, then select texture files that you wish to install. Upon importing they should appear in the dark box on the left. When you are ready click on Install all mods
- ONCE YOU CLICK ON 'INSTALL ALL MODS' YOU CANNOT ADD OR REINSTALL CONTENT MODS OR YOUR GAME WILL BREAK
- After MEM is done installing texture mods, you are free to enjoy modded Mass Effect

- VERY IMPORTANT: If your image is stretched, then your depth buffer in LE3 doesn't work correctly. Go to ...\Mass Effect Legendary Edition\Game\ME3\Binaries\Win644 and open ReShade.ini.
Add the following line (written in yellow) under the [General] section:
PreprocessorDefinitions=RESHADE_DEPTH_LINEARIZATION_FAR_PLANE=1000.0,RESHADE_DEPTH_INPUT_IS_UPSIDE_DOWN=0,RESHADE_DEPTH_INPUT_IS_REVERSED=0,RESHADE_DEPTH_INPUT_IS_LOGARITHMIC=0,RESHADE_DEPTH_INPUT_Y_SCALE=1.333
